MOC: Average finished steel price in China declines slightly

Wednesday, 22 May 2019 10:17:50 (GMT+3)   |   Shanghai
       

China's Ministry of Commerce (MOC) has announced that during last week (May 13-19) the overall average finished steel price in China declined slightly week on week.  

In the given week, average prices of rebar, high-speed wire rod, common steel medium plate and steel channel edged down by 0.8 percent, 0.6 percent, 0.4 percent and 0.2 percent, respectively, week on week.  

In the week in question, the average price of coal in China fluctuated within a limited range. In particular, the prices of thermal coal and anthracite coal moved down by 0.3 percent and 0.2 percent, respectively, while the price of coking coal moved up by 1.2 percent, week on week.

In the same week, the average price of non-ferrous metals in China moved up by a slight margin week on week.
